Item 1.01 Entry into a Material Definitive Agreement.

On November 9, 2018, CURO Financial Technologies Corp. ("CFTC"), a wholly-owned subsidiary of CURO Group Holdings Corp., as guarantor, entered into an amendment (the "Amendment") of its revolving loan agreement with a syndicate of banks, which increases its borrowing limit to $50 million from $29 million.

The foregoing description of the Amendment does not purport to be complete and is qualified in its entirety by reference to the full text of the agreement, which is filed herewith as exhibit and is incorporated herein by reference.
